Relationships can be challenging to start. Cancer can test the strongest relationships. It can bring tension with the changes that life brings, but there are ways to strengthen your relationships. Listen today for tips from an expert!

My guest today is Lisa Shield and she is a certified Life and Relationship coach with a degree in Spiritual Psychology. Our conversation highlights the importance of understanding each other's needs and the strength that partnership bring during these trying times.

Maintaining a relationship when someone is diagnosed with cancer can be incredibly challenging. You may feel a sense of loss while your partner may not have expected to become a caregiver. Both of you will have to adjust to your new roles, and both people should be supported during this difficult time.

When cancer and chronic illness enter into a relationship, it doesn't have to be the end- discover how you can improve communication, trust and understanding between partners in this episode.
